微信小程序的自定義組件的實現方法
一、創(chuàng)建自定義組件
(1)定義:
把頁面重復的代碼部分封裝成為一個自定義組件,以便在不同的頁面中重復使用,有助于代碼的維護。
(2)組成:
自定義組件的組成:json文件,js文件,wxml文件,wxss文件
(也就是配置,邏輯,結構,樣式)
(3)使用:
在components文件夾下新建一個文件夾,命名為test。test文件夾下新建component。然后自定義命名為test敲回車
(4)此時,test.js里面會出現如下屬性。
data屬性,可讀可寫,更傾向于儲存組件的私有數據
properties屬性,可讀可寫,更傾向于存儲外界傳遞的公有數據
(5)在test.wxml里面寫好自定義組件封裝的內容:
<view>我是自定義組件test</view>
二、使用自定義組件
(1)使用前提:
在頁面的json文件或app.json里修改全局配置
自定義組件的引用方式:
局部引用:在頁面的json文件中引用自定義組件
全局引用:在app.json全局配置文件中引用自定義組件
(2)使用:
在app.json里面:
然后直接在pages下的index.wxml引用自定義組件test
(3)效果如圖所示:
到此這篇關于微信小程序的自定義組件的文章就介紹到這了,更多相關微信小程序自定義組件內容請搜索腳本之家以前的文章或繼續(xù)瀏覽下面的相關文章希望大家以后多多支持腳本之家!
相關文章
Javascript異步表單提交,圖片上傳,兼容異步模擬ajax技術
使用Javascript異步表單提交,圖片上傳,兼容異步模擬ajax技術,需要的朋友可以參考下。2010-05-05JavaScript中如何通過arguments對象實現對象的重載
js 中不存在函數的重載,但卻可以通過arguments對象實現對象的重載,下面有個不錯的示例,大家可以參考下2014-05-05